CALL FOR PAPERS: CanSecWest/core03

The fourth annual CanSecWest computer security training
conference is scheduled to be held April 16-18 2003 in 
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ada.

Submissions and presentation proposals for tutorials 
for this conference will be accepted during the months 
of September and October 2002, with preference given 
to submissions made in September.

The CanSecWest conferences consist of tutorials on 
advanced technical details about current issues, innovative 
techniques and best practices in the information security 
realm. The audiences are a multi-national mix of professionals
involved on a daily basis with security work: security product 
vendors, programmers, security officers, and network 
administrators. We give preference to technical details 
and education for a technical audience.

The conference itself is a single track series of presentations
in a lecture theater environment.  The presentations offer
speakers the opportunity to showcase on-going research
and collaborate with peers while educating and highlighting
advancements in security products and techniques. 
The focus is on innovation, tutorials, and education
instead of overt product pitches. Some commercial content 
is tolerated, but it needs to be backed up by a technical 
presenter - either giving a valuable tutorial and best 
practices instruction or detailing significant new 
technology in the products. 

Paper proposals should consist of the following information:

1) Presenter, and geographical location (country of origin/passport)
   and contact info (e-mail, postal address, phone, fax).
2) Employer and/or affiliations.
3) Brief biography, list of publications and papers.
4) Any significant presentation and educational experience/background.
5) Topic synopsis, Proposed paper title, and a one paragraph description.
6) Reason why this material is innovative or significant.
7) Optionally, any samples of prepared material or outlines ready. 
8) Optionally, list any software, source code or new information
   scheduled to be released and available for publicaiton on the
   conference CD.

Details of presentation logistics:

Presenters do not have to submit full text of their materials,
but do have to submit slides and any accompanying software/demo 
information at the deadline one month before the conference. 
Presentations are nominally one hour in length, and exceptions
must be justified. (And this year this will be a very strict 
limit, and we will try to have few or no exceptions.) Internet
access (wireless or other) and av projection is provided for
live demonstrations.
